This patchset adds the possiblity of specifying PMU driver configuration
directly from the perf command line.  Anything that falls within the
event specifiers '/.../' and that is preceded by the '@' symbol is
treated as a configurable.  Two formats are supported, @cfg and
@cfg=config.

For example:

perf record -e some_event/@cfg1/ ...

or

perf record -e some_event/@cfg2=config/ ...

or

perf record -e some_event/@cfg1,@cfg2=config/ ...

The above are all valid configuration and will see the strings 'cfg1'
and 'cfg2=config' sent to the PMU driver for parsing and interpretation
using the existing ioctl() mechanism.

The primary customers for this feature are the CoreSight drivers where
the selection of a sink (where trace data is accumulated) needs to be
done in a previous, and separated step, from the launching of the perf
command.

As such something that used to be a two-step process:

# echo 1 > /sys/bus/coresight/devices/20070000.etr/enable_sink
# perf record -e cs_etm//u --per-thread  uname

is integrated in a single command:

# perf record -e cs_etm/@20070000.etr/u --per-thread  uname

This patch adds PMU driver specific configuration to the parser
infrastructure by preceding any term with the '@' letter.  As such
doing something like:

perf record -e some_event/@cfg1,@cfg2=config/ ...

will see 'cfg1' and 'cfg2=config' being added to the list of evsel config
terms.  Token 'cfg1' and 'cfg2=config' are not processed in user space
and are meant to be interpreted by the PMU driver.

First the lexer/parser are supplemented with the required definitions to
recognise the driver specific configuration.  From there they are simply
added to the list of event terms.  The bulk of the work is done in
function "parse_events_add_pmu()" where driver config event terms are
added to a new list of driver config terms, which in turn spliced with
the event's new driver configuration list.

Well, just run:

  perf test

before sending any patches :-)

In this specific case, just run:

  perf test python

After a fresh build, and it should run that specific test, to see
details, use verbose mode:

  perf test -v python

What happened was that you added a call to a function that is not in the
list of objects linked for the python binding, that is at:

  tools/perf/util/python-ext-sources

Either we move this function to some file not in that list or if we drag
along what is needed to get the python binding without any missing
dependency.

I have to put together a tools/perf/Documentation/SubmittingPatches
file. :-\

There is also this:

  make -C tools/perf build-test

that I run before sending pull requests to Ingo, that can catch other
problems, and the usage of the docker build containers:

https://hub.docker.com/search/?q=acmel

But for now what would be really nice would be for you to do:

  perf test
  make -C tools/perf build-test

Before sending patchkits to me,
